SANGEETA BAVI, the former Microsoft India powerhouse who spent nearly a decade building the company's startup division, has completed her transfer to Claude FC. Anthropic has confirmed her appointment as Head of Digital Natives, Startups & Growth for India. HERE WE GO ✅
The transfer is official.
After years developing Microsoft India's startup ecosystem from the ground up, and a stint as COO at YourStory Media, Bavi signs for Claude FC at the exact moment Anthropic breaks away from the pack. The deal was announced May 28. She's already training.

The player

SANGEETA BAVI isn't a career-path-of-the-month hire. She has nearly a decade at Microsoft India, where she built the company's startup program from scratch. Her titles tell the story of how far she climbed: Chief of Staff to the President, Director of Startup Business, Executive Director of Digital Natives. In other words, Microsoft gave her the keys to their entire Indian startup relationship network and she ran with them.
Then came the YourStory chapter. Bavi moved to India's most-read startup media platform as Chief Operating Officer, where she led a full operational overhaul and diversified the company's revenue streams. It wasn't a lateral move for the money — it was a player who wanted a different challenge before the biggest signing of her career.1
When she posted on LinkedIn announcing the Anthropic move, she went straight at the soul of it: "Founders have always held a special place in my heart. Their ambition, resilience, and belief that they can change the world have taught me more than any other form of learning."2

Why Claude FC came calling

Claude FC doesn't make this move unless India matters — and India matters enormously right now.
Anthropic's internal data shows India is already the company's second-largest market, driving approximately 7.2% of global Claude usage. For a company that just raised $65 billion and surpassed OpenAI in valuation for the first time, India isn't a nice-to-have. It's a strategic priority.3
Claude FC is also opening its first Bengaluru office this year, and it's been systematically assembling its India squad throughout 2026. Irina Ghose came in earlier to head India operations. Amlan Mohanty signed to run India Policy and External Affairs. Now Bavi closes out the starting lineup — she's the one who faces startups and mid-market companies directly and converts them to Claude.

What this means for the AI League standings

Anthropic's India strategy is now coherent in a way it wasn't six months ago. Ghose runs operations. Mohanty handles government and policy. Bavi owns startups. Together they cover the three channels that actually determine whether an AI company wins an emerging market: distribution infrastructure, regulatory relationships, and developer/founder adoption.
GPT United (OpenAI) and Gemini City (Google) both have significant India presence, but neither has moved this decisively on the startup segment in recent months. Bavi's signing signals that Claude FC isn't just trying to win with enterprise clients — they're going after founders early, before loyalties form and stacks get locked in.
